Chillicothe Police Report For Tuesday

The Chillicothe Police Department report for Tuesday includes 132 calls for service.

Highlights include several traffic-related incidents, a disturbance, and arrests connected to street racing.

Officers cited a driver for careless and imprudent driving near Webster and Broadway and responded to a separate two-vehicle, non-injury crash on South Washington Street. Officers also investigated reports of a suspicious person, a residential alarm, and answered a citizen’s questions regarding possible fraud.

In the afternoon, officers responded to a disturbance on South Washington Street that was determined to be verbal only, though Animal Control was contacted for a reported dog bite.
